ABSTRACT

Metformin has been used for the treatment of type II diabetes mellitus for decades due to its safety, low cost, and outstanding hypoglycemic effect clinically. The mechanisms underlying these benefits are complex and still not fully understood. Inhibition of mitochondrial respiratory-chain complex I is the most described downstream mechanism of metformin, leading to reduced ATP production and activation of AMP-activated protein kinase (AMPK). Meanwhile, many novel targets of metformin have been gradually discovered. In recent years, multiple pre-clinical and clinical studies are committed to extend the indications of metformin in addition to diabetes. Herein, we summarized the benefits of metformin in four types of diseases, including metabolic associated diseases, cancer, aging and age-related diseases, neurological disorders. We comprehensively discussed the pharmacokinetic properties and the mechanisms of action, treatment strategies, the clinical application, the potential risk of metformin in various diseases. This review provides a brief summary of the benefits and concerns of metformin, aiming to interest scientists to consider and explore the common and specific mechanisms and guiding for the further research. Although there have been countless studies of metformin, longitudinal research in each field is still much warranted.

ABSTRACT

Promoting balanced distribution of medical resources and realizing high-quality sharing of basic medical services between urban and rural areas are an important part of common prosperity. Huzhou urban medical alliance was a new urban and rural of medical alliance mode based on level 4 vertical integration, which played an important role in the whole evolution process of the medical alliance. This medical alliance had not only broken through the " integration of counties" but also explored the " integration of cities" . It was a bridge connecting counties and cities, which was of great significance in narrowing the gap between urban and rural medical health services. The construction of urban medical alliance took digital transformation and systematic integration as two breakthroughs to comprehensively promote the upgrade of energy efficiency and benefit stacking of health governance. In 2021, the grass-roots medical utilization rate and county-level medical utilization rate were 72.7% and 90.6%. In 2020, the average hospitalization cost(8 726.7 yuan)and the average outpatient and emergency expenses(239.6 yuan)of public hospitals were 25.0% and 8.6% lower than the average level of Zhejiang Province, respectively. Although Huzhou city had broken through the restrictions of administrative divisions and actively promoted the construction of the medical alliance, and achieved phased results, there were still structural defects and institutional difficulties. In order to solve these problems, the author proposed to promote the improvement of governance structure and optimization of governance system through " three governance" and " three characteristics" , and then promote the high-quality development of urban medical alliances.

ABSTRACT

Hereditary breast cancer refers to malignant tumors caused by pathogenic germline mutations of breast cancer susceptibility genes (BRCA). At present, it is believed that BRCA1/2 genes are most closely related to the development of hereditary breast cancer. Mutation will lead to loss of normal function, instability of genome, and then lead to tumorigenesis. Especially for those with germline mutations, not only the risk of breast cancer will be greatly increased, but also the probability of ovarian cancer and other cancers will be increased. With the emergence and clinical application of poly (adenosine diphosphate-ribose) polymerase (PARP) inhibitors, BRCA1/2 genes have been regarded as new targets for the treatment of breast cancer. This article reviews the latest research of breast cancer with BRCA1/2 gene mutations.

ABSTRACT

Fetal and neonatal alloimmune thrombocytopenia (FNAIT) occurs when fetal platelets are sensitized and then phagocytized by macrophages in the reticuloendothelial system after antibodies specific for allogeneic platelets in the pregnant women cross the placenta and enter the fetus. In severe cases, intracranial hemorrhage and even fetal death may occur. This article reviews the recent progress in the following aspects: the mechanisms of pregnancy-related platelet alloimmunity, platelet destruction mechanisms in FNAIT, correlation of anti-angiogenic effects and intracranial hemorrhage, correlation between anti-GPIbα antibodies and miscarriage, and the diagnosis, treatment and prevention of FNAIT.

ABSTRACT

Objective To establish a method for the simultaneous content determination ofquercetin,kaempferol and pinocembrin in Penthorum Chinense Pursh.Methods The HPLC analysis was carried out on Alltima C18 (250 mm × 4.6 mm,5 μm) with a mixture of methanol-0.2% phosphate (45:55) as the mobile phase.The determination wavelength was set at 270 nm with the flow rate of 1.0 ml/min.The column temperature was set at 30 ℃.Results The quercetin,kaempferol and pinocembrin showed good linearity in the range of 0.316-10.120 μg (r=0.999 9),0.012-0.397 μg (r=0.999 6) and 0.063-2.016 μg (r=0.999 8) respectively.The average recovery rates of quercetin,kaempferol and pinocembrin were 99.34% (RSD=1.51%),99.76% (RSD=l.96%) and 98.34% (RSD=1.56%) respectively.Conclusions The method is accurate and sensitive,which can be used for the content determination of quercetin,kaempferol and pinocembrin in Penthorum Chinense Pursh.

ABSTRACT

Aim To explore the effects of Nrf2-ARE signal path on levrtiracetam anti-epileptic and levrtiracetam on learning and memorizing ability.Methods Thirty-six SD rats were divided into normal saline group, levrtiracetam group, model group and treatment group.Each group recruited nine rats.Tests of Morries water maze were given to the rats to evaluate their learning and memorizing ability.The protein expression of nuclear factor (erythroid-derived2)-like2 (Nrf2), heme oxygenase 1(HO-1) and NAD(P)H quinone oxidoreductase(NQO1) were examined by Western blot.Results Compared with model group, levrtiracetam could shorten the plateau period in epileptic rats (P<0.05), and increase the expression of Nrf2 protein, HO-1 protein and NQO1 protein in hippocampus(P<0.05).Conclusions Levrtiracetam could improve the learning and memorizing ability in epileptic rats.Levrtiracetam may increase the expression of HO-1 protein and NQO1 protein through the Nrf2-ARE pathway and play a part in antiepileptic effects.

ABSTRACT

Aim To explore the effect of activated SK channels(small conductance Ca2+-activated K+ channels) on morphine-induced hyperalgesia in the spinal cord in mice.Methods Adult C57BL6/N male mice were chosen to establish the model of morphine-hyperalgesia.The changes of tail withdrawal latency(TWL), mechanical withdrawal threshold(MWT) and the threshold of visceral pain were observed after intrathecal 1-EBIO, the agonist of SK channels.Results Compared with the control group, TWL, MWT and the threshold of visceral pain were decreased after morphine injection.After intrathecal 1-EBIO, the TWL, MWT and visceral pain threshold were increased.The level of spinal membrane SK2 expression in morphine-treated mice was decreased compared with that of control group.After intrathecal 1-EBIO, the level of spinal membrane SK2 expression was increased.Conclusion SK channels in the spinal cord are involved in morphine-induced hyperalgesia in mice.

ABSTRACT

Aim To investigate the effects and signifi-cance of 5-HT2A receptor antagonist MDL1 1 939 on a-mice.Methods Kunming male mice were suffered a-cute acetic acid visceral pain,acute incision pain and CCI neuropathic pain.After each animal model was es-tablished,MDL1 1 939 was injected intraperitoneally. The writhing reaction was used to assess acute acetic acid visceral pain,while the thermal withdrawal laten-cy (TWL)was used to evaluate the acute incision pain and CCI neuropathic pain.Results Compared with the control group,MDL1 1 939 (0.25,0.5,1 .0 mg· kg -1 ,i.p.)relieved acetic acid visceral pain signifi-cantly in a dose-dependent manner in mice,as re-vealed by the significant reduction of the number of twisting.In acute incision pain and CCI neuropathic pain,MDL1 1 939 (0.5 mg·kg -1 ,i.p.)significantly increased TWL level.Conclusion 5-HT2A receptor antagonist MDL1 1 939 has analgesic effects on visceral pain,acute pain and neuropathic pain,which might be a novel therapeutic target to treat different pain in clini-cal situations.

ABSTRACT

Objective To investigate the role and potential mechanism of interleukin-17A (IL-17A) in the inflammatory response to traumatic brain injury (TBI) in rats.Methods The adult male Wistar rats were randomly (random number) divided into seven groups:control group (n =6),sham operation group (n =6),TBI group (n =24),sham operation + normal saline group (n =6),sham operation + Y320 (an immunomodulator acts as an inhibitor of IL-17A) group (n =6),TBI + normal saline group (n =6) and TBI + Y320 group (n =6).The TBI model of rat was established by using free-falling-body impact device.The levels of IL-17A and nuclear transcription factor kappa B p65 (NF-κB p65) in the cerebral cortex were assayed by using Western Blot.The capability of leaming and memory of rats was assessed by Morris water maze.The beam balance test was employed to evaluating the neurological motor performance and the capability of balance.Results Compared with the sham operation group,the levels of IL-17A and NF-κB p65 in the cerebral cortex of TBI,TBI + saline and TBI + Y320 groups increased significantly (P <0.05) and peaked at the 3rd day after TBI.Compared with TBI + normal saline group,the level of NF-κB p65 was significantly down regulated by Y-320 (P < 0.05) at the 3rd day after TBI in TBI + Y320 group.The lengths of latency time required for rats to escape to the platform area in TBI + normal saline group were (57.72±3.29) s,(55.63±3.85) s,and (55.02±3.92) sat the3rd,5th and7th days after TBI,respectively;while those in TBI + Y320 group were (35.45 ± 3.04) s,(30.98 ± 2.92) s,and (23.90 ±2.51) s at the 3rd,5th and 7th days after TBI,respectively.Thus,the capability of learning and memory of rats in TBI + Y320 group was improved significantly 3d,5d and 7 days after TBI (all P < 0.01).Conclusions This study shows IL-17A is involved in the process of secondary brain injury after TBI,and associated with inflammation by activating the NF-κB p65 signaling pathway.

ABSTRACT

Objective To explore the influence of hospital- based transitional care on the rehabilita-tion of patients with enterostomy, and provide evidence- based reference for specialist care of the enterostomy patients. Methods The randomized controlled trials on the hospital- based transitional care in enterostomy patients were collected by computer using China National Knowledge Infrastructure Database, Chinese Science Technology Periodical Database, Wanfang Periodical Database, Foreign Medical Information Resources Database and PubMed from the building of the database till December 2014, and analyzed by RevMan 5.2 software. Results Sixteen articles were included in the study, involving 1 263 patients with enterostomy. The results of Meta- analysis revealed that the incidence of complications in transitional care patients was lower than that in conventional discharge guidance patients, odds ratio(95% confidence interval) was 0.31 (0.21-0.45), the difference was significant (Z=6.02, P<0.01), and the quality of life was raised (including the physical function, cognitive function, role function, emotional functions, social function and the total quality of life), weighted mean differences (95% confidence interval) were 13.81 (8.23-19.39), 22.00 (17.21-26.79), 15.22(11.71-18.73), 16.68(13.01-20.35), 22.60(16.58-28.62), 17.46(13.53-21.38),the differences were significant(P<0.01). Conclusions The transitional care model giving priority to hospital service resources can provide a higher level professional care for patients after enterostomy, and avoid or reduce the complications, promote the recovery earlier as well as constantly improve the quality of life.

ABSTRACT

Aim To investigate the periphery analge-sic effect of myricetin on a rat model of inflammatory pain and the mechanism. Methods Rat models of in-flammatory pain were induced by complete Freund ’ s adjuvant ( CFA) injection in left hindlimb plantar cen-ter. The thermal withdrawal latency ( TWL) was meas-ured before and after CFA or myricetin treatment. Elec-trophysiological method was used to identify the effect of myricetin on the action potential frequency and the voltage dependent potassium channel currents in small DRG neurons. Results Rats with CFA injected showed thermal hyperalgesia ( P <0. 05 ) and TWL in-creased significantly after myricetin intraperitoneally in-jected ( P <0. 05 ) . Current clamp recording showed the action potential frequency of small DRG neurons in rats was inhibited by myricetin ( P<0. 01 ) and voltage calmap recording showed the inhibitory effect of myr-icetin was enhanced by calcium depended potassium channel currents ( P<0. 05 ) . Conclusion Myricetin exerts periphery analgesic effect by enhancing calcium depended potassium channel currents and inhibiting excitability of small neurons of dorsal root ganglion.
